Cory Doctorow<p>In the early 2000s, I spent years trying to bring some balance to an effort at <a href="https://mamot.fr/tags/DVB" class="mention hashtag" rel="nofollow noopener noreferrer" target="_blank">#<span>DVB</span></a>, whose digital television standards are used in most of the world (but not the USA) when they rolled out <a href="https://mamot.fr/tags/CPCM" class="mention hashtag" rel="nofollow noopener noreferrer" target="_blank">#<span>CPCM</span></a>, a <a href="https://mamot.fr/tags/DRM" class="mention hashtag" rel="nofollow noopener noreferrer" target="_blank">#<span>DRM</span></a> system that was supposed to limit video-sharing to a single household.</p><p>3/</p>
